# Vexlift elevator-dispatch simulator — staging env file.
# Owned by the Corridan release train; edit only during a release window.
# SIM_CAR_COUNT and SIM_FLOOR_MAX must match the scenario pack version,
# otherwise replay checksums fail and the run is discarded.
# Results upload to the Corridan metrics bucket after each batch.
# The uploader authenticates with a bucket token, set on the next line.

vault entry, fadup-tagag: RELAY_SECRET8=2fd92179

Ticket #887 — liftsim dispatch deadlock. Two cars assigned to same hall call when request queue drains mid-tick. Repro: 8-floor config, burst of 40 calls, seed 3. Blocks the Verdane Tower demo build. Fix is one-line lock reorder in `dispatch/arbiter.cc`; patch attached, tests green. Needs cherry-pick into the release branch before cut. Affected artifact is identified by the token below.

pipeline stamp: htk9_608b8770b

## v2.4.1 — Sweepwright retention sweeper

Welcome aboard! Quick notes on this release so you're not surprised. Sweepwright now deletes expired records in smaller batches (500 instead of 5000), which fixed the lock contention we kept seeing on the Tidemark cluster. We also added a dry-run flag — please use it before touching any production tables, seriously. Retention windows are still defined per-dataset in the Harrowfield config; don't hardcode them. Any questions about retention policy or sweeper behavior go to the owner listed below.

account owner for bagap-fafof: Gorox Keliel Soreth Novath